Course content
The course provides an introduction to mechanical engineering in general and the following topics in particular:
- Systematic working techniques.
- Planning, conducting and documenting theoretical and experimental work based on given scope.
- Introduction to digitalization and sustainability.
Learning outcome
The candidate
- has the basic understanding of the engineer role in the domain of Mmechanical Engineering
- is being able to apply the knowledge and results from relevant research and development work to solve theoretical, technical and practical problems in field of Mechanical Engineering.
- is being able to plan, manage and conduct technical projects, experiments and simulations together with methodical analysis of achieved data if relevant.
- is being able to communicate the obtained knowledge to people with different backgrounds and expertise.
- has an insight in environmental, health related, social and economic consequences of the suggested solutions.
